ADS1610IPAPT Specification Parameters

  • RoHS Status: ROHS3 Compliant
  • Mount: Surface Mount
  • Number of Functions: 1
  • Number of Analog In Channels: 1
  • Radiation Hardening: No
  • Lead Free: Lead Free
  • Supply Voltage: 5V
  • Voltage - Supply, Analog: 5V
  • Number of Bits: 16
  • Termination: SMD/SMT
  • Peak Reflow Temperature (Cel): 260
  • Analog Input Voltage-Max: 3V
  • Terminal Position: QUAD
  • Part Status: Not For New Designs
  • Width: 10mm
  • Number of Pins: 64
  • Data Interface: Parallel
  • Nominal Supply Current: 150mA
  • Voltage - Supply, Digital: 2.7V~3.6V
  • Subcategory: Analog to Digital Converters
  • Supply Type: Analog, Digital
  • Max Supply Voltage: 5.1V
  • Output Bit Code: 2'S COMPLEMENT BINARY
  • Max Power Dissipation: 1.1W
  • Configuration: ADC
  • Analog Input Voltage-Min: -3V
  • Power Dissipation: 960mW
  • Lifecycle Status: NRND (Last Updated: 1 week ago)
  • Sampling Rate (Per Second): 10M
  • Conversion Rate: 10 Msps
  • Base Part Number: ADS1610
  • Mounting Type: Surface Mount
  • Packaging: Tape & Reel (TR)
  • Number of Channels: 1
  • Pbfree Code: yes
  • Contact Plating: Gold
  • JESD-609 Code: e4
  • Operating Supply Voltage: 5V
  • Operating Temperature: -40°C~85°C
  • Terminal Form: GULL WING
  • REACH SVHC: No SVHC
  • Moisture Sensitivity Level (MSL): 3 (168 Hours)
  • Terminal Pitch: 0.5mm
  • Thickness: 1mm
  • Length: 10mm
  • Number of Terminations: 64
  • Pin Count: 64
  • Height: 1.2mm
  • Reference Type: External
  • Input Type: Differential
  • Polarity: Bipolar
  • Resolution: 2 B
  • Differential Nonlinearity: 0.5 LSB
  • Architecture: Sigma-Delta
  • Min Supply Voltage: 4.9V
  • Interface: Parallel, Serial
  • Integral Nonlinearity (INL): 1.5 LSB
  • Power Consumption: 960mW
  • Signal to Noise Ratio (SNR): 83 dB
  • Sampling Rate: 10 Msps
  • Package / Case: 64-PowerTQFP

Texas Instruments — Manufacturer Introduction

Texas Instruments
Texas Instruments (TI) is a multinational semiconductor company based in Texas, United States. It is renowned for its development, manufacturing, and sale of semiconductors and computer technology, primarily focusing on innovative digital signal processing and analog circuitry. In addition to its semiconductor business, TI also offers solutions in sensing and control, educational products, and digital light processing. Headquartered in Dallas, Texas, TI has manufacturing, design, and sales offices in more than 25 countries. It is the world's largest manufacturer of digital signal processors (DSPs) and analog circuit components, with its analog and digital signal processing technologies holding a dominant position worldwide. After successive acquisitions of Fairchild Semiconductor's manufacturing division and Chengdu Cension Semiconductor, in 2011, TI further solidified its position as a leading analog semiconductor giant by acquiring National Semiconductor for $6.5 billion.
